As a Staff Software Engineer, DevOps Platform, you will be part of the Engineering team implementing CI/CD and Developer Experience in Kubernetes and be responsible for tooling, templates and frameworks. You will be working closely with dev teams to establish best practices around their release processes and assist in building their code pipelines from laptop to production.
What you’ll get to do:
Implement cloud-native SDLC, integration and migration, maintain build tooling, K8s frameworks and infrastructure
Development of CI/CD pipeline toolkit for deploying to K8s and best practices that support build and deploy operations and manage services that run our pipelines-as-code
Document and/or templatize steps required for onboarding projects to the CI/CD tooling and continuously improve our SDLC framework to keep up with the industry trends
Manage and continuously enhance backend shared libraries, pipeline templates and process to increase automation and adoption as K8s standards evolve
Have ownership of assigned tasks and projects, proactively tackle problems, and suggest resolutions
You should apply if you have most of this:
Expert knowledge of DevOps and CI/CD principles and best practices, git and dev tools
Expertise with containerization (Kubernetes, Docker)
Experience with k8s tools like: FluxCD, Istio, LinkerD, Flagger, External Secrets Operator, Helm, Kustomize, Kyverno
8+ years of overall experience
Experience in Linux/Unix administration and configuration (2+ years)
Strong coding background and experience in Java or Python (2+ years)
Experience with build tools from multiple languages (maven, gradle, setuptools, npm, yarn, webpack, SBT)
Experience developing and maintaining Jenkins shared libraries and Jenkinsfiles
Self motivated and able to work independently as part of a remote team
Ability to work collaboratively with multiple software engineering teams
Interest in continuous learning and improvement of your own and the team’s skills
Ability to write clear and concise documentation
Ability to troubleshoot and resolve issues in build, test, and production environments
Able to multitask, prioritize, and manage time efficiently
Good interpersonal skills and communication with all levels of management
What puts you over the top:
Experience with AWS (EKS, CloudFormation, CDK), cloud-native deployments
Experience with infra-as-code and configuration management (i.e Atlantis, Terraform, Terragrunt)
Experience with Databricks, Spark, Snowflake, MLops tooling
Experience with contributing to open source
